That is very low hours for that vintage tractor and there are some things to consider here. Chances are when the tractor has been run, that it might not have been up to operating temperature often enough and there might be some build up in the engine. I would start with a good injector cleaner and after to try and have the valves adjusted. You could leave it alone and not do anything until you need to which might be a long time as you don't have any hours on it to speak of. I would make sure that the engine is coming up to temperature at the least. ....
